This sounds like a LaTeX bug in whatever system CRAN is using to produce
the PDF. Like you, I don't see footnotes, I see the link inline with a
complete URL. I think you'd get the footnotes if the LaTeX hyperref.sty
file is not found, but there may be other ways to trigger that option.

Dear all,
recently I noticed an unexpected effect. The PDF-manual built from the
package’s .Rd-files looked different to what I was used to beforeand to
the one rendered locally. Specifically: If the reference-section looks
like this
\references{
foo \href{bar}{baz}
...
}
previously "foo" was intended (like a normal paragraph), "bar" formatted
in red and "baz" the URL.
Example of what I got instead:
https://cran.r-project.org/web/packages/replicateBE/replicateBE.pdf
(first occurrence at page 5).
In the references there are no direct links but a numbered footnotes in
a mono-spaced font running beyond the right margin of the page. The two
links of page 5:
In ABE.Rd
https://www.ema.europa.eu/en/documents/scientific-guideline/guideline-investigation-bioequivalence-rev1_en.pdf
https://www.ema.europa.eu/en/documents/scientific-guideline/guideline-pharmacokinetic-clinical-evaluation-modified-release-dosage-forms_en.pdf
ABE.Rd is correctly rendered into ABE.html
In the two footnotes of the PDF links are truncated
https://www.ema.europa.eu/en/documents/scientific-guideline/guideline-investigation-bioequivalence-rev1_
https://www.ema.europa.eu/en/documents/scientific-guideline/guideline-pharmacokinetic-clinical-evaluation-modified-release-dosage-forms_
Of course, both are punished with a HTTP 404.
